Michelle Melini
 In December 1996, defendant began an affair with Michelle Melini roughly six months after his marriage to his wife. Defendant had discussed divorce with his wife in January 1997, and Melini told defendant he would have to choose between his wife and her.

At 8:44 p.m. on February 11, 1997, Vineland police officers
discovered Kimberly slumped over in her small car in Giampietro Park. She was shot twice at close range by a shotgun. Substantial evidence supporting the conviction included: the affair and defendant’s request for divorce; defendant drove a white pickup truck and eyewitnesses saw both a truck and a small car, like defendant’s and Kimberly’s, in dvawareness3the park shortly before the homicide; defendant’s statements to police regarding his affair and his whereabouts before the homicide were belied by other evidence; defendant owned shotguns and police discovered in defendant’s home partially empty boxes of ammunition like that used in the murder; and a blood sample found near the truck’s gas tank lid matched the DNA of a sample of Kimberly’s blood. Actually, two samples of Kimberly’s blood were collected and provided to police. One was provided to a police officer present at the autopsy. A second sample was provided later, by a person at Shore Memorial Hospital where Kimberly was taken after the murder.
